Children's SW - CP Team - Derbyshire
Join our dedicated Children's Social Work team in Derbyshire, where you will play a vital role in saf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children and families. As a Qualified Social Worker within the Children's Social Work - Child Protection Team, you will be responsible for assessing the needs of children and their families, implementing effective intervention strategies, and ensuring that the best interests of the children are always prioritized.
Your key responsibilities will include:
- Conducting thorough assessments to identify the needs and risks faced by children and families.
- Developing and implementing care plans in collaboration with families, other professionals, and community resources.
- Maintaining accurate and up-to-date case records in compliance with local and national policies.
- Participating in multi-agency meetings and contributing to child protection conferences.
- Providing support and guidance to families to facilitate positive change and improve outcomes for children.
To be considered for this role, you must possess the following essential qualifications and skills:
- A recognized social work qualification (e.g., Degree in Social Work, DipSW, or equivalent).
- Registration with Social Work England.
- Experience working in child protection or children's social services.
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to build rapport with children and families.
- Excellent organizational skills and the ability to manage a caseload effectively.
